Minion is one of the most celebrated serif typefaces in the design world. Designed by Robert Slimbach for Adobe Originals in 1990, Minion was inspired by classical, old-style typefaces of the late Renaissance. Its design represents a period of elegant, beautiful, and highly readable text.
